Making Sure Leak-Free Connections



Assuring leak-free links during the installment of components and fittings is necessary for an effective bathroom project. Plumbing technicians play an essential role by thoroughly checking all joints and connections throughout the setup procedure. They utilize high-grade products such as Teflon tape and proper sealants to avoid leakages, guaranteeing that water flows only where meant. Each link has to be tightened up to exact specifications to avoid future issues. In addition, plumbings perform thorough evaluations after installation, testing components under pressure to identify any possible leaks. This positive method not just safeguards against water damages however also boosts the longevity of the pipes system. Eventually, their proficiency ensures a effective and trustworthy restroom configuration, providing peace of mind for property owners.


Handling Supply Of Water and Water Drainage



Reliable monitoring of water system and water drainage is essential for a successful bathroom setup (Builder Stoke-On-Trent). A skilled plumber evaluates the existing plumbing infrastructure to establish one of the most efficient format for new components. This consists of determining water pressure and ensuring appropriate supply lines for showers, sinks, and commodes. Proper drainage is similarly essential; the plumbing technician needs to install drain at the appropriate incline to help with smooth water circulation and prevent clogs.Additionally, the plumbing professional must choose proper materials, such as PVC or copper, based upon neighborhood building regulations and the certain requirements of the bathroom layout. They also consider the closeness of the restroom to the primary drainage system to lessen prospective issues. By meticulously implementing the pipes and planning setup, the plumber plays an important role in staying clear of future pipes troubles and making certain that the shower room works properly for years ahead


Final Examinations and Upkeep Tips



Finishing a restroom setup requires detailed final examinations to confirm everything functions as planned. A professional plumbing will evaluate all installments, consisting of faucets, commodes, and shower systems, making sure there are no leaks, clogs, or incorrect installations. This step is important for avoiding future issues that can emerge from undetected errors.After the setup, normal maintenance is crucial. Home owners must periodically look for leaks around fixtures and inspect caulking for wear. Cleansing drains pipes with a mixture of baking soda and vinegar can help stop buildup and obstructions. It is suggested to purge bathrooms and run taps frequently to ensure they remain in good functioning order.Additionally, a plumbing professional might advise organizing annual examinations to catch any type of possible troubles early. By complying with these maintenance suggestions and carrying out detailed final assessments, homeowners can enjoy a practical and reliable bathroom for several years to find.
